Node.js server deployed on Amazon EC2 instance, swagger not displaying anything

I have developed Node.js App using the Express framework and documented using "swagger-jsdoc" and "swagger-ui-express". Swagger UI is loading on my localhost:3000/v1/docs and working properly.

Now, I deployed it to the Amazon EC2 instance (Ubuntu, Linux), all APIs are hitting and working properly but "myamazonurl.com/v1/docs" are redirecting to Swagger UI but not displaying anything.

I configured pm2 and Nginx as well.

Errors coming in console and network are the same and they are attached.
